Superb Senior Data Engineer role. Remote position with a base salary of circa 80K plus benefits.
Working with a well-regarded consultancy, which is a specialist delivery partner for Snowflake. They have secured some exciting new projects and are looking to expand their Data Engineering capability.
They are well known for their flexibility and supportive approach to Engineering, allowing Data Engineers to grow technically. We are looking for someone who can hold their own with the following technologies and understand the "why" of their approach; a consultancy background is ideal:
- Any Cloud experience; having worked on multiple clouds is preferred.
- Some experience of A.I initiatives and the technology used.
- Experience with Snowflake and related technologies such as Snowplow, SnowSQL, etc.
- A T-shaped individual with a consultative approach.
- Good communication and client-facing skills.
- Comfortable working in a remote capacity.
